noun

definition

A Russian movement in modern art characterized by the creation of nonrepresentational geometric objects using industrial materials.

definition

A philosophy that asserts the need to construct a mathematical object to prove it exists.

definition

A psychological epistemology which argues that humans generate knowledge and meaning from their experiences.
